Abstract

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k menganalisis pengaruh trust, perceived value, dan E-WOM terhadap keputusan pembelian pada TikTok Live commerce di kalangan Generasi Z. Penelitian ini dilatarbelakangi oleh pesatnya perkembangan live commerce sebagai media pemasaran digital yang mendorong perubahan perilaku konsumen dalam melakukan keputusan pembelian, khususnya di kalangan Generasi Z sebagai kelompok pengguna aktif media sosial dan platform e-commerce. Data dalam penelitian ini bersumber dari data primer yang diperoleh melalui penyebaran kuesioner berbasis Google Form kepada 140 responden yang merupakan Generasi Z berdomisili di kota Jakarta dan pernah melakukan pembelian melalui TikTok Live commerce. Penelitian ini menggunakan metode kuantitatif dengan pendekatan survei dan teknik pengambilan sampel menggunakan non-probability sampling dengan metode purposive sampling. Analisis data dilakukan melalui analisis statistik deskriptif, uji validitas dan reliabilitas, uji normalitas, uji multikolinearitas, uji heteroskedastisitas, uji linearitas, analisis regresi linear berganda, serta pengujian hipotesis menggunakan uji t, uji F, dan koefisien determinasi (R²). Pengolahan data dilakukan menggunakan software SPSS versi 31. Hasil penelitian menunjukkan bahwa secara parsial variabel trust tidak berpengaruh positif dan signifikan terhadap keputusan pembelian karena konsumen Generasi Z cenderung mempertimbangkan manfaat yang diperoleh serta informasi dari konsumen lain dibandingkan hanya mengandalkan kepercayaan terhadap host atau penjual. Sebaliknya, perceived value berpengaruh positif dan signifikan terhadap keputusan pembelian dan E-WOM berpengaruh positif dan signifikan terhadap keputusan pembelian karena persepsi manfaat, kualitas, serta ulasan dan rekomendasi dari pengguna lain mampu meningkatkan keyakinan konsumen dalam melakukan pembelian. Secara simultan, trust, perceived value, dan E-WOM berpengaruh positif dan signifikan terhadap keputusan pembelian pada TikTok Live commerce di kalangan Generasi Z. Hasil penelitian ini memperkuat Consumer Decision-Making Process yang menjelaskan bahwa keputusan pembelian merupakan hasil dari serangkaian tahapan yang saling berkaitan, mulai dari pengenalan kebutuhan, pencarian informasi, evaluasi alternatif, hingga keputusan pembelian. ***** This study aims to examine the influence of trust, perceived value, and electronic word of mouth (E-WOM) on purchase decisions in TikTok Live commerce among Generation Z. The study is motivated by the rapid growth of live commerce as a digital marketing medium, which has transformed consumer behavior in making purchase decisions, particularly among Generation Z, who are active users of social media and e-commerce platforms. The data used in this study were primary data collected through a Google Forms-based questionnaire distributed to 140 respondents from Generation Z residing in Jakarta who had previously made purchases through TikTok Live commerce. This study employed a quantitative research method with a survey approach. The sampling technique used was non-probability sampling with a purposive sampling method. Data were analyzed using descriptive statistical analysis, validity and reliability tests, normality test, multicollinearity test, heteroscedasticity test, linearity test, multiple linear regression analysis, and hypothesis testing through the t-test, F-test, and coefficient of determination (R²). The data were processed using SPSS version 31. The findings indicate that, partially, trust does not have a positive and significant effect on purchase decisions because Generation Z consumers tend to consider the benefits they receive and information from other consumers rather than relying solely on trust in the host or seller. In contrast, perceived value has a positive and significant effect on purchase decisions, and E-WOM also has a positive and significant effect on purchase decisions, as consumers' perceptions of product benefits and quality, along with reviews and recommendations from other users, increase their confidence in making purchases. Simultaneously, trust, perceived value, and E-WOM have a positive and significant effect on purchase decisions in TikTok Live commerce among Generation Z. The findings of this study reinforce the Consumer Decision-Making Process theory, which explains that purchase decisions are the result of a series of interconnected stages, beginning with need recognition, followed by information search, evaluation of alternatives, and ultimately the purchase decision.
